Icy, mid-tempo black metal that trades speed for crushing atmosphere. Mournful synths and raspy whispers create a soundtrack for frozen northern landscapes.
Ancient Wisdom is the primary creative outlet for Marcus E. Norman, a central figure in the Swedish extreme metal scene also known for his work in Naglfar and Bewitched.
Formed in 1992, the project evolved from a full band into a solo vehicle, allowing Norman to explore a specific intersection of atmospheric black metal and melodic doom. The sound identity is characterized by mid-tempo arrangements, a heavy reliance on atmospheric synthesizers, and a focus on mournful, minor-key melodies rather than technical display. Historically, Ancient Wisdom is significant for bridging the gap between the raw second-wave black metal sound and the more polished, melodic 'Blackened Doom' style that gained traction in the late 90s. Critical consensus highlights Norman's ability to maintain a consistent 'frozen' atmosphere across decades, even after long hiatuses. The project sits within a web of influence that includes early Hellenic black metal (Varathron) and the more atmospheric elements of the early Norwegian scene, yet remains distinctly Swedish in its melodic sensibilities.
